Output 85730073513a80c77c93f66c2947c13dd6fe9b1bb0c2e6b1437a61b20c47e43f:0

value
36921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 46244d2e6780a53c85faa7e7ff2fac4cf2e376c4 OP_EQUALVERIFY OP_CHECKSIG
address
17PsnhbDSkTPiducM4ea8PnmaxMNJShqNx
transaction
85730073513a80c77c93f66c2947c13dd6fe9b1bb0c2e6b1437a61b20c47e43f
spent
true